Hello and thank you for taking interest in The Veil RP, a Paranormal Modern RP taking place in the city of New York.

The central concept of this world is the eponymous Veil, a barrier that keeps the eyes of mortals from seeing the truth that they share the world with the supernatural; Fae, Angels, Demons, Mages and others, all hidden away next to and inside normal human society.

Everything beyond the mundane in The Veil universe comes from magic, a raw and mysterious energy that when concentrated, reacts to a sentient beings' thoughts, creating a triangle of manipulation:
- Belief: The more you are absolutely sure something can happen, the more likely magic will let you make it happen.

- Willpower: Even if you don't believe something can happen, with enough raw focus and tenacity, you can still call on and channel magic to bend to your desires.

- Power: When in doubt, quantity over quality. The more magic concentrated in one place, the less willpower and belief you need to make things happen. Particularly skilled or powerful wielders of magic can even take the invisible force and concentrate it into material objects such as books, crystals, or other focuses for later use.

A magical construct of epic proportions, the Veil is an active magical overlay over the entirety of the Earth, intervening directly to draw the normal human population's attention away from paranormal creatures and activities. In most cases this simply smooths over the paranormal person, hiding their inhuman characteristics, but in the places of great concentration the Veil can make people miss entire buildings or potentially an entire block worth of structures. This lets a fully functioning entire society run in parallel to the obvious human one, with the plan being that the two should never meet. However, like most plans, this one failed almost immediately when it came into contact with reality.

The usual: paranoia, politics, secret meetings in backrooms, disasters and chaos, but mostly just a lot of people trying to get through today so that they can get through tomorrow. The overall setting of The Veil is a world pretty similar to ours, but subtly different in details, famous faces changing, some events happening, some not. The year is somewhere around present day, and as a player you are a paranormal creature. The general level of play will be "Street Tier", players being relatively unimportant people just trying to survive in the face of uncaring power structures or malevolent individuals with more political clout than you.

The paranormal side of things isn't drastically different from the human one in terms of people's day to day lives. People still have jobs or things they do to get through the day, families, friends, hobbies. It is just that on this side of the Veil, all those things can also involve magic, demonic contracts, and having to jump through the intricate series of hoops known as Fae logic.

You can be a newcomer to this part of the world, a freshly turned Vampire or Shifter, a newly arrived Fae or Celestial, a just awoken Mage, or you can be someone experienced in that realm: an established member of one of the Fae Courts, a Mage who has been running a new age magic shop as a cover, a member of a Shifter clan or Vampire house, a Demon who has been tempting mortals for some time.

However, if you pick to have an established character, they still must be a relatively small fish in the big pond of Paranormal New York, as The Veil will be focused more on low to the ground stories. You are the everyday citizen of the paranormal world, just trying to not get noticed by the actual power players.

The creators and maintainers of the Veil and thus the people who make up most of the de facto government of the paranormal world. Fae originate from The Wild, a plane made from pure magic that shifts and weaves through the human dimension, allowing them passage over into the Middle Plane.

Known for being as tempestuous as they are strange, they are however keepers of their word, whatever that may be, which is often seen as one of their key weaknesses, as Fae find it hard to resist a good game or contract, though things found on Earth that are not found in The Wild such as pure metals or specific plants are known to be extremely painful for them to interact with.

Inherent Ability: Wild Magic
Fae are the oldest and most powerful of the races, having mastered magic many millennia ago. This means that even Fae children are taught basic spellwork, and adults often can be seen using magic as easily as they breathe, having long ago found ways to make it safe to use, particularly since well away from The Wild, they must draw on the reserves of power that make up their life force to cast magic. However, this safety puts limitations on them that others do not share.

Creatures who are magically composed of and devoted to concepts such as Lust, Patience, Wrath, or Justice, formed one of two ways: Either a Celestial gives up a portion of themself and breathes life into it, fundamentally altering the creator, or a group of Celestials come together and through careful meditation and work, weave together a new concept. Once a singular group from a plane similar to the Fae's, a series of wars broke out over what concepts were and were not acceptable to embody, which eventually spilled over into The Wild. Unappreciative of this, the Fae split their dimension in two, forcing the warring parties apart where they then slowly morphed into what are now known as Angels and Demons.

Celestials strengths and weaknesses both come from their state as beings of purity. They literally are the thing they are made of, and can not violate the tenets of their construction without difficulty or pain, well also having to feed off others experiencing the same thing they are when away from their home planes. To capitalize on this, a number of rituals and spells have been created by Fae and Mages that can directly banish or damage them by forcing opposing concepts upon them.

Inherent Ability: Formless, Shapeless
Ideas have no true shape, altering themselves to fit in with the time and context they find themselves in, and Celestials are no exception. Well most are only capable of two or three forms, with time and practice, they can be capable of an incredible variety of shapes. This is most often used to infiltrate, but also for self expression or artistic purposes depending on the concepts the Celestial in question is tied to.

However, in opposition to Shifters who are empowered by their changes, Celestials are limited by the forms they take, as anything that physically exists by necessity constrains the almost unlimited potential of the purity of their True Names, in the same way that communicating an idea is limited by the vocabulary you use. This means Celestials must be cautious with how they represent themselves, as too long in one shape risks binding them to that narrow interpretation of themself.

After all, if you turn yourself into a hammer, soon everything looks like nails.

Shifters are people who got connected to the Middle Plane utterly, which empowers but also binds them. They can feel the Earth and the places they live in, pull on its power to become animals or to empower themselves with attributes of the natural world (wood, fire, water, etc), but this also leads them vulnerable to things coming from the natural world, putting truth to the folktales stories about things like silver or specific plants hurting them.

Older more experienced Shifters have shown far greater control over their body, turning into part human and part animal forms, with campfire stories even regenerating limbs or stopping aging.

While many Shifters are born from others, some are able to "turn" others, via bite or other form of infection.

Inherent Ability: Shifting
The ability to change all or part of your body into a different form. Most shift between human and animal forms, but some are able to shift into other representations of the natural world, such as elemental forms.

Created when early humans were killed near high magical concentrations, vampires are undead, immortal beings who are forced to take things precious to the life of others in order to survive. Well the classic blood feeding vampires are by far the most common, there also exist more exotic varieties such as those who feed on things such as emotions, willpower, memories, or even dreams. A vampire arising purely from happenstance has not been seen in centuries, now most are turned via being fed on and then feeding on the vampire before their death.

Vampires are in many ways the opposite of Shifters, cut off from the Middle Plane and stuck inside their now frozen, unchanging body, leaving them weak to things inimical to the world they came from: sunlight, food, drink, the things necessary for humanity.

Inherent Ability: Stalker
In order to maintain their undead existence, Vampires must steal what others do not want to give up, turning their life into an endless hunt for sustenance. To this end, every Vampire finds themselves equipped with what they need to be predators: Enhanced hearing, sight, fangs, psychic abilities, whatever they need to fulfill the new niche they find themselves in.

Humans who were either born with or learned by accident how to sense and manipulate magic. The least predictable and potentially most powerful of the magical groups, as being brought up primarily in the mundane world means their minds are much more malleable in the beliefs and ideas they will accept as possible. This also means that they lack restraint and a certain sense of scale, making many mage's lives explosively short and the ones who survive find themselves drifting farther and farther from the rest of humanity; increasingly isolated and bizarre.

Inherent Ability: Indomitable Will
Human magic users have no training, just raw power, and the overwhelming power of will to use it. This makes their minds almost impenetrable to being affected by others, easily piercing through glamors and illusions, throwing off spells affecting them unless woven by a master.

A number of other paranormal races exist in the world, but tend towards being less common than those listed both in number and how often they interact with others. If you have an idea for a classic type of storybook creature or monster you want to play, feel free to bring it up with the GMs.
